Default Re: Rv towing question about rear overhang.

Bob I know this isn't answering your question directly as I have zero towing experience YET with this coach. It's a 29.5 ft. "A" with a good 6 ft or so overhang. What I have seen is most every manufacturer cobbles on some sort of weak knee'd rear extension to the factory chassis. Most all of the GM chassis I've seen are a c-channel about 8" tall and the Fords are about 6" tall but a good double the thickness of the GM stuff. Mine is GM and I put a piece of flat inside the c-channel as big and long as I could fit then boxed the frame wherever I could. It wouldn't hurt to put an X brace in the rear as well.
